Facebook Commenting Platform: Pros and Cons For Businesses

Dave Fleet

Facebook has announced a new version of its Comments Box plugin – its social plugin that enables Facebook-connected commenting on a website. Facebook’s Comment Box plugin. Comments from people in your social graph, highly-liked comments and active threads rise to the top; those flagged as spam fall to the bottom.
